App Puncher Member Selection

Published 14 February 2026, Updated 26 February 2026

This selection controls who is allowed to use the mobile app punch page for punch in and punch out.

If a member is not in this selected list, they cannot use the app punch page and must use regular approved punch methods.

Why this exists:

  • It limits mobile punch access to approved people only.
  • It gives administrators controlled rollout by team, location, or role.
  • It keeps mobile punching auditable because app punch records include device geolocation data.

Enabling clock punching via personal mobile device with geolocation reduces administrative control over attendance validation.

When this option is activated:

  • Physical presence cannot be verified with the same level of certainty as on-site punch stations.
  • Location data accuracy depends on the employee’s device, GPS signal quality, and system permissions.
  • Employees may disable location services, manipulate settings, or punch near — but not necessarily within — the intended work area.
  • Real-time supervision is limited compared to fixed punch terminals.

By enabling this feature, the administrator acknowledges that:

  • Validation relies primarily on system-declared geolocation.
  • There is an increased risk of inaccurate or disputed punch records.
  • Additional monitoring or audits may be required if inconsistencies arise.

This option should only be enabled when operational flexibility outweighs the need for strict attendance control, such as remote work .

Where to open it

  1. Open Activities accounting center.
  2. Open the Clock Puncher tab.
  3. In the punch grid toolbar, click Manage members using App Puncher.
  4. The dialog Phone App Geolocation Members opens.

After opening, you work in one tree-style table:

  • Ungrouped members section
  • Custom groups (if any)
  • Member rows inside each section

All changes are local until you click Save.

How to use every control in this dialog

Grant all members checkbox (top of dialog)

  • Automatically grant all members for Phone App:
    • ON: everyone is allowed to use App Puncher.
    • OFF: only configured members are allowed.
  • Geofence rule still applies by default.
  • Bypass exceptions are controlled in the Bypass column.

Grid toolbar buttons

  • Search icon: show/hide the filter toolbar.
    • Use the Name or Group search fields to narrow the list.
  • Add Group icon: create a new group.
    • Enter a group name.
    • Group appears as a parent row in the tree.

Group rows (parent rows)

Each group row has inline action icons:

  • Add member icon (+):
    • Opens member search popup.
    • Search uses autocomplete (same member lookup engine as other member search fields).
    • Select a member and click Add.
    • Member is inserted under that group.
  • Delete group icon (trash):
    • Confirmation is required.
    • Group is removed.
    • Members from that group are moved to Ungrouped members.

Member rows (child rows)

Each member row has:

  • Group dropdown:
    • Change the member’s group directly from the row.
    • Select Ungrouped to remove group assignment.
  • Bypass cell:
    • Click anywhere in the Bypass cell to toggle geofence bypass.
    • A check icon appears when bypass is enabled.
    • Enabled bypass means this member can punch via app even when outside configured geofences.
  • Delete member icon (trash):
    • Confirmation is required.
    • Removes member from App Puncher member configuration.

Add member popup

When Add member is clicked:

  1. Type at least 2 characters in search.
  2. Select the correct person from suggestions.
  3. Click Add.
  4. Member is added under the selected group (or Ungrouped).

Important:

  • Same member cannot be added twice.
  • If member already exists, no duplicate row is created.
  1. Decide whether to use Grant all members ON or OFF.
  2. Create groups if needed.
  3. Add members under each group.
  4. Reassign members with the Group dropdown as needed.
  5. Toggle bypass only for exceptions.
  6. Remove incorrect members/groups.
  7. Click Save once when all edits are complete.

If you close the dialog or press Cancel, unsaved edits are discarded.

Save and rollout impact

After clicking Save, the selected list becomes the active authorization list for mobile app punching.

Operational impact:

  • Added members can use app punch flow (subject to their normal account permissions and app access).
  • Removed members lose app punch access and must use other punch methods.
  • If no members are selected, no one can use mobile app punch.
  • If Automatically grant all members for Phone App is enabled, all members can use app punch flow.
  • Even with Grant all members enabled, geofence checks remain active by default for everyone.
  • Only members explicitly marked with geofence bypass are exempt from geofence checks.

Use this sequence for clean operations:

  1. Decide target members before editing.
  2. Add or remove all required members in one session.
  3. Click Save once.
  4. Ask one selected member to test a real punch from app.
  5. Ask one non-selected member to confirm access is blocked (expected behavior).
  6. Keep an internal log of who was authorized and when changes were made.

Common mistakes to avoid

  • Forgetting to click Save after editing the list.
  • Adding the wrong person due to similar names.
  • Assuming device authorization alone grants app punch rights.

For mobile punch to work as expected, combine:

  • correct member selection in this dialog
  • normal user access permissions
  • device geolocation enabled on the phone
